A live attachment pointing at a grace-window tombstone 404s for up to 30 days, then silently starts working — the reap guard only revives files it is asked about, and it is never asked inside the window #10246

The shape

Re-pointing a sys_attachment row onto a file that is inside its 30-day grace-window tombstone is byte-safe — that half is already owned by createSysFileReapGuard, whose sweep-time re-verification resolves current references, un-tombstones the file and vetoes the reap. #10241 measured exactly that and therefore added no revival leg, correctly.

But the guard only ever sees rows the sweep nominates, and the sweep nominates a tombstone only after its ttl { field: 'deleted_at', expireAfter: '30d' } has expired. Measured: candidates within the window = [].

So inside the window the file is not a sweep candidate at all, and simply stays status='deleted'. Meanwhile storage-routes.ts:606 and :653 refuse any file whose status !== 'committed' with 404 FILE_NOT_FOUND.

Net: a live attachment row can point at a file that 404s for up to 30 days, and then silently starts working once the sweep finally runs and un-tombstones it. Nothing is lost, and nothing tells the operator why.

Why this is worth a card rather than a comment

The revival mechanism is correct and the bytes are safe — what is wrong is when it runs. "Eventually correct, on a 30-day timer, with a 404 in between" is a defensible retention posture and an indefensible download posture, and today the system has no way to tell those two apart because one timer serves both.

⚠️#10241 enlarges this population. Before it, only the DELETE verb minted tombstones; after it, an UPDATE that re-points file_id mints them too. The scenario is pre-existing, but the set of ways to reach it just grew — which is why it is being recorded now rather than left as a curiosity.

Why the fix is Clause-② and needs the contract-review tier

Any fix makes a request that is refused today succeed — an endpoint's accept set widens. That is categorically different from #10241's own change, which applied an already-declared rule (an attachments-scope file with zero join rows is tombstoned, enforced on the delete verb since #2755) to the verb that was missing it, minting no new refusal category and no new accepted input.

⛔ So this must not be folded into a lower-tier card.

Directions (not a recommendation — this needs triage/maintainer grading)

  1. Revive at re-point time, not at sweep time: when an update points a row at a tombstoned file, un-tombstone it immediately. Closes the window entirely; costs a second implementation of the reference-resolution question the guard already answers — the duplicate-mechanism hazard fix(service-storage): tombstone the prior file when an attachment re-points file_id #10241 deliberately avoided.
  2. Let the download path resolve it: storage-routes.ts treats a tombstoned file with at least one live join row as downloadable. Keeps one revival mechanism, moves the judgement to the read side; the tombstone stays until the sweep tidies it.
  3. Accept and document: state that a re-attached file may 404 until the next sweep. Cheapest, and honest only if someone actually wants a 30-day 404 in a live attachment.
